Online Language Support (OLS)

 Online Language Support

  • Online Language Support is designed to help Erasmus+ and European Solidarity Corps participants improve their knowledge of the language in which they will work, study or volunteer abroad so that they can make the most out of this experience.

  • In line with the guidelines provided by the Polish National Erasmus+ Agency, all participants who travel to take partial educational courses abroad and/or have traineeship as part of the Erasmus+ programme are obliged to take a language test before and after mobility through the Online Language Support (OLS).
  • If there is no language that the student is going to study or train in abroad among the available languages, the student does not have to give the name of the language or take a language proficiency test before and after mobility.
  • Online Language Support is a tool serving to asses language competency and improve foreign language skills of the participants of mobility within the framework of Erasmus+.
